摘要: 该文探讨了基于区块链技术的课程教学改革,以川南幼儿师范高等专科学校计算机课程为例,分析了当前计算机课堂教学存在的问题;并针对这些问题,创新性地提出了基于区块链技术的“链融双元”教学模式,以区块链技术为基线串联线上 +线下、企业+学校,从教学资源、内容、方法以及评价4个方面进行教学改革,以提升计算机课程的教学质量和效率,增强学生的职业能力。

Abstract: This article explores the reform of curriculum teaching based on blockchain technology, taking the computer course of Chuannan Preschool Teachers College as an example, and analyzes the problems existing in current computer classroom teaching. And in response to these issues, an innovative teaching model based on blockchain technology called“chain integration dual”has been proposed, which connects online and offline, enterprises and schools with blockchain technology as the baseline, and carries out teaching reforms from four aspects: teaching resources, content, methods, and evaluation, in order to improve the teaching quality and efficiency of computer courses and enhance students'professional abilities.
